[Python] 문자열 슬라이싱
Python은 문자열 슬라이싱이 가능하다.

문법 : [시작옵셋:끝옵셋]

* :의 위치는 진행 방향을 의미한다. :옵셋 일경우 앞방향의 내용을 의미하며 옵셋: 일경우 뒷방향을 의미한다.

>>> str = 'python programing' #문자열 지정
>>> str[1:5] # 인덱싱 1부터 5까지의 문자열 리턴
'ytho'
>>> str[3:] # 인덱싱 3부터 해당하는 모든 문자열 내용을 리턴
'hon programing'
>>> str[:5] # 인덱싱 5부터 해당하는 모든 문자열 내용을 리턴
'pytho'
>>> str[:-2] # 인덱싱 3부터 해당하는 모든 문자열 내용을 리턴
'python programi'
>>> str[:] # 모든 문자열 내용을 리턴
'python programing'
by 하린아빠 | 2008/03/05 16:42 | Python | 트랙백 | 덧글(0)
트랙백 주소 : http://pythondev.egloos.com/tb/126390
☞ 내 이글루에 이 글과 관련된 글 쓰기 (트랙백 보내기) [도움말]

:         :

:

비공개 덧글



< 이전페이지 다음페이지 >